Hey there @eebs1. Great to see you in the Fitbit Community Forums! 🙂

 

I'm sorry to hear that you're having problems setting up your Alta HR and thanks a lot for all you've tried to get your tracker to pair.

 

At the moment, it seems that our team is aware of this error affecting users trying to set up their trackers to iOS devices. We're working to get this resolves as soon as possible as this just came up a few days ago but in the meantime, you could try setting up your tracker on a different device that is compatible (note that this is just to complete the setup process, once you've set your tracker up with another device, you can attempt to force quit your Fitbit app on your iPhone, open it again and see if your tracker appears as paired and syncs to your iPhone)

 

Also giving your tracker a restart would help. You can easily do this by clipping your tracker to the charger and plugging the charger to a USB port on your computer or a wall charger. Then, Press the button on your charging cable three times within four seconds and your tracker should vibrate and show the Fitbit logo. This will make your tracker to reboot.

 

Just be sure that if you use another device for syncing, you go into the devices's Bluetooth settings and here, look for the Alta HR, tap on it and hit the "Forget this device" option to make sure you're not getting notifications from this other device to your phone. To enable notifications on your iPhone, tap on the Alta HR icon at the top left corner, then go to Notifications and enable them.

I appreciate your participation in the Forums and for having taken the time to report this to us. Tell me, the Alta HR you have just purchased, was it paired to a different account? Was this account deleted recently? If so, you will need to wait from 24 to 72 for the account and its data to be completely deleted before pairing the Alta HR again to a new account.
